This high-quality article collection serves as an opportunity to pay tribute to Davide Bassi, James M. Farrar, and Franco Vecchiocattivi for their relevant contributions over the last 40 years in the fields of atomic and molecular collisions and of reaction dynamics involving ions, radicals, neutral, and excited species. Their biographical notes follow the general description of the articles in this Research Topic. The articles provide a fairly broad picture of the research conducted nowadays on this scientific topic, both from an experimental and a theoretical point of view. Among the published articles, 20 report experimental data that is then discussed and interpreted with the help of appropriate theoretical models, while nine are purely theoretical studies.
